WHO ARE YOU Z? heat, cut, melt, oil, knead, press, sand, polish, rust, weld, hang, strip, varnish these are verbs of action defining an artisan at work. The same verbs though can apply to the work of sculptor Zed Taylor. He is no artisan as he modestly depicts himself, he is not into outsider art and is not a disciple of arte povera. Zed is a magician of emotions who gives life to wood and metal left aside. Through his hands, rough materials discarded or ignored by many lose all rigidity and harshness to come back to life in a liberating breath of life. Rings are so thin they could break, they sing in a movement of torsion but won t break. The strips of wood carefully assembled start vibrating together slowly and end up subtly overwhelming you. The mechanics become a game and the art engulfs you; an oversized flower you transform as you feel and want, always sharing and conversing with the artist. ZED TAYLOR 3/23
VIBRATIONS everything starts with material slivers of ordinary wood thinly sliced in curves to gather sounds and give back emotions. This is an essential and meticulous preparatory work of marquetry that enables the artist to find his true source of energy. The incomparable strength of this handmade matrix will allow him to fully cut, dig, seal, plug, construct, de-construct and to feed the art piece with no limit of colours, acids, varnish, wax These vibrations are enriched by an accumulation of sediments we only though alchemist had the secret to it echoes within us, it fascinates us like these ancient rock paintings, so simple yet full of life and truth universal. FLOWER the little flower will grow big she learnt how to survive in the undergrowth, how to hide, imitating the natural grain of all those honorable woods. The work of he cabinetmaker is particularly elaborated in this everlasting flower. Bold cuttings are here like silk petals sticking out in pairs showing a strong and powerful slit shell. You are attracted by the complex pistil of rusted iron, welded and polished, sensual and full of spines like the long calyx of an exotic plant. Sitor Senghor Nature s revenge, this flower managed to keep its fierce gracefulness, although in a rigid case, and amazingly knows how to fold up and look inwards in a protective move. CIRCLE OF LIFE vibrations are now calm and soothe, finding intimate harmony and inner serenity. Rings and hollowed out woods are floating, swing slowly, in a perpetual movement created by a light breeze or a gentle caress. We are reassured by such rounded and welcoming circles. The strengths remain though, through a rough and elaborated material which sometimes even dares to take root in endless drippings. We seem to reconnect with life through these circles of peace the hollowed hearts call for a real introspection and for a conscious breathing, bringing us a little closer to the happiness of being and to a peaceful reality. HORNS AND BONES After the vibrations and circle of life series the idea of exploring a path of petrified flowers and creatures came naturally. Flowers from another age like bones just excavated, articulated spatial flowers breathing, strong in their hypnotic movement before being instantly magically frozen. It is to be a voyage, a pilgrimage, a trail across a primary forest full of meanings: a forest of the origins, worrisome by fear of the unknown, portraying the image of a vegetal chaos, wild. Isn t the meaning of latin Forestis the far away, the foreigner? In other words, the territory lying on the borders of humanity, populated in our minds by super humans or monsters? Flower #2 was blossoming, rounded, sensual. Venomous is half asleep waiting for the right time to seize its prey; as are Horns, rising up or upside down, and Bones still moving all creatures, oversized, stretched or recurved, born from a very inspired mind. BIOGRAPHY Anglo-Swiss artist, born in Geneva in 1968. What is called inspiration only comes really from regular work I didn t go to art school, thanks God no, I would have been thought all those techniques which I don t want to know mean I want to find my own technique (Sir Francis Bacon by David Hinton - 1985). Zed learned, practiced and discovered all he needed on his own (his parents categorically Beaux Arts studies) and started his own studio at the age of 21. Painting came first in Geneva, then welded metal, plaster and cement in New York, mixed media in paintings in Paris. In 1998 he lost everything but his own life when his loft-atelier burned down. Followed immediately a strong and intense experience with the International Committee of the Red Cross in Afghanistan (1999). Several and diversified inspirations thereafter in South Africa, Ibiza, London, using skins, salt, sand, light to give more substance to his work. And finally back to his first and favourite media, sculpture, combined with vibrant movement in Berlin.
